Identify theft for sex illegal?

Tagged as: Sex<< Previous question   Next question >>
Question - (2 June 2022) 4 Answers - (Newest, 7 June 2022)
A male Canada age 30-35, anonymous writes:

I sort of resemble a Fox News reporter named Matt Finn. We are both handsome guys of course. I am in no way related for the record. An American girl approached me in a bar and asked if I was him. I said no. She kept asking and accused me of lying. I showed her my ID and she acted skeptical. She was getting drunker and so was I, so finally when she asked again I said I was but don't tell anyone. It was insane. She was all over me. She was very attractive btw in my opinion. We got an uber because we were smashed and ended up at her place. It was epic sex as far I remember and she kept calling me Matt. She even had to borrow more condoms from a roommate so we could go a few more times. Her roomate told her I was not Matt Finn but she did not seem to care. Next morning she woke up pissed showing me my ID and telling me I lied about being Matt Finn. She made me leave and said she would sue me and turn me in. I am not proud of having drunk or semi-drunk sex and like being such a horndog with a stranger. But what is she talking about? She said it was identity theft for sex. Am I like in legal trouble because I let her pretend I was some American reporter she has a crush with? Why would some American cable news reporter be in Vancouver? It makes no sense. Personally, she may be mental and that would be the sad part which makes me feel more like a cad. But is there anything about the law here or was she just shrieking mad at me for being a regular guy?

A female reader, RitaBrown United Kingdom +, writes (6 June 2022):

She's probably just shrieking mad but, it depends on which country you live in whether she has any legal case against you.

In the UK a few people have been prosecuted for "rape by deception" but not many of them seem to have been successful so far (out of the ones that made it to the news anyway).

And you did tell this girl several times initially that you weren't Matt Finn (and so did other people) so a good defence lawyer could help you build a good case if it did come down to that stage.

But, illegal or not, it's time for you to reflect on your behaviour because you DID take advantage of this girl and the situation you found yourself in.
